How to disrupt the health misinformation business model

People need access to reliable evidence at the moment they encounter a questionable health claim online

By Paul Martin Jensen and Avi Tuschman

Aug. 13, 2026

Jensen is co-founder of Etalia and advises health executives and researchers in strategic communication. Tuschman is a Stanford StartX entrepreneur and founder and CEO of Crickit.ai.

Over the last several years, fearmongering about statins has exploded, as misinformation alleges that they damage the brain, liver, and muscles, among other problems.

Oxford researchers recently published a study in the Lancet Digital Health that should help with one common concern involving muscle disorders. Whether it ultimately does, however, will tell us a lot about the influence of online misinformation, and the scientific community’s ability to counter it. ...
